Ingredients for Loaded Chicken and Rice Casserole — A hearty one-pan dinner with veggies and cheese:
Prepare a delicious and comforting Loaded Chicken and Rice Casserole with this perfect blend of ingredients. This hearty one-pan meal features chicken, rice, and plenty of cheese, ensuring everybody at your table will leave satisfied.
Cheese Sauce Ingredients
- ¼ cup butter (½ stick)
- ⅓ cup all-purpose flour (substitute gluten-free if needed)
- 2 ½ cups milk of choice (2% recommended)
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on fine salt
- 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ard or dry mustard
- ½ teaspoon onion powder
- ¼ teaspoon paprika
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- 8 ounces shredded cheddar cheese (~2 ½ cups), divided
Casserole Ingredients
- 3 cups cooked shredded or cubed chicken breast (you can use raw chicken; refer to the notes)
- 3 to 3 ½ cups cooked brown or white rice
- 1 (12-16 ounce) bag frozen California blend vegetables (broccoli, cauliflower, carrots)

How to Prepare Loaded Chicken and Rice Casserole — A hearty one-pan dinner with veggies and cheese:
To begin, preheat your oven to 375℉ and lightly mist a 9×13-inch baking dish with cooking spray. In a medium saucepan, melt ¼ cup of butter over medium-high heat. Once melted, whisk in ⅓ cup of all-purpose flour until combined, roughly 1 minute. Next, reduce the heat to low and add in 2 ½ cups of your choice of milk, integrating it one cup at a time while whisking continuously. Stir in the garlic powder, salt, Dijon mustard, onion powder, paprika, and black pepper. Raise the heat to medium-high and allow the mixture to simmer until thickened, which should take about 1 to 2 minutes. Remove from heat and fold in 1 ½ cups of shredded cheddar cheese until melted.
Now, pour this creamy cheese sauce into the baking dish’s bottom. Layer in 3 to 3 ½ cups of cooked rice, 3 cups of shredded or cubed chicken, and a 12-16 ounce bag of frozen California blend vegetables. Mix well to ensure everything is evenly coated. Cover tightly with aluminum foil and bake for 20 minutes. Afterward, remove the foil, stir, and sprinkle the remaining cheddar cheese on top before returning it to the oven for an additional 5 minutes. Storage Tips for Loaded Chicken and Rice Casserole — A hearty one-pan dinner with veggies and cheese:
To store your cheesy chicken and rice casserole, first allow it to cool completely. Then, transfer leftovers into an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3-4 days. For longer storage, freeze individual portions wrapped t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Can I substitute the chicken in the casserole?
Yes, you can substitute chicken with other proteins like turkey or shrimp. However, ensure to adjust cooking times accordingly to fully cook the proteins. You can also opt for a vegetarian version by using hearty vegetables and even plant-based proteins.

Can I freeze the casserole?
Certainly! You can freeze Loaded Chicken and Rice Casserole before or after baking. To freeze before baking, assemble the casserole in a freezer-friendly dish, cover it tightly, and place it in the freezer. When ready to cook,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and bake as directed.
